摘要

Abstract

The train operation induced vibration characteristics in metro depots were studied to provide a data support for the development of the depot covers and surrounding areas.A newly built subway depot was taken as the research object.On site measurements were conducted on the crossover line and adjacent buildings in the throat area of the metro depot.Based on actual measurement data,the source intensity characteristics,vibration source characteristics,vertical vibration transmission law and vibration response of adjacent buildings at the throat area intersection of the vehicle depot were ana-lyzed.The results show that there is only a small difference in the vibration levels for the train passes through the source strength measurement point when entering and leaving the warehouse.The maximum Z-vibration level of the vibration source in the throat area is 78.5dB.The vibration attenuation from the rail to the rail sleeper and then to the structural column is in different degrees.Meanwhile,the vibration amplification occurs during the upward propagation of the throat area vibra-tion from the ground;According to the″Environmental Vibration Standards in Urban Area″,the maximum Z-vibration level of buildings near the throat area does not exceed the vibration limit.
